Annual Goals
This report lists the annual improvement goals reported to ESE in the educator preparation program provider’s state annual report. Providers may report up to three goals for the upcoming year and are asked to report on progress made toward the prior year’s goals. Annual goals are reported in May of the academic year listed.

| Annual Goals - 2025 |
|
Educator preparation program improvement goals for the upcoming program year |
| Goal #1 |
Develop a study abroad trip geared to support art education students and alumni on global art education concepts. |
| Goal #2 |
Revisit the programs approach to senior capstones and create a more streamlined track for art educators to complete their senior art thesis alongside their Practicum capstone. |
| Goal #3 |
Increase partnerships with students, practitioners and alumni by hosting alumni events and sending a bi monthly newsletter to stakeholders. |
| Annual Goals - 2024 |
|
Educator preparation program improvement goals from the prior year |
| Goal #1 |
Work with the newly revamped continuing education department to increase experiential learning and field-based experiences for students on and off campus. |
| Goal #2 |
Continue to work towards increasing access and equity practices in our concentration. This means continuing to work towards last year's goal: Structured as an additional 9th semester, students in our program complete Practicum the fall after their senior year. The added expense of an additional semester of education and housing costs, paired with the intensive nature of practicum, create a financial barrier for students. From a programmatic and institutional perspective, we are committed to exploring ways to reduce and remove this barrier for students. |
| Goal #3 |
Create a course that explores explicitly culturally relevant curriculum and instruction to support the recent changes to CAP and the classroom demands. |
